Decision Workspace
petal-decomposition vs sklears-decomposition vs nabled-linalg
Side-by-side comparison of Rust crates
57
petal-decomposition
growingv0.9.0
Matrix decomposition algorithms including PCA (principal component analysis) and ICA (independent component analysis)
58
sklears-decomposition
experimentalv0.1.0
Matrix decomposition algorithms for sklears: PCA, ICA, NMF, SVD
58
nabled-linalg
experimentalv0.0.8
Ndarray-native linear algebra algorithms for nabled
Core Metrics
| petal-decomposition | sklears-decomposition | nabled-linalg | |
|---|---|---|---|
| Health Score | 57 | 58 | 58 |
| Total Downloads | 22.4K | 441 | 218 |
| 30d Downloads | 159 | 47 | 218 |
| Dependents | 8 | 5 | 14 |
| Releases | 14 | 5 | 7 |
| Last Updated | 115d ago | 7d ago | 7d ago |
| Age | 5y 10m | 5m | 24d |
Health Breakdown
petal-decomposition
Maintenance
10
Quality
16
Community
11
Popularity
5
Documentation
15
sklears-decomposition
Maintenance
21
Quality
14
Community
8
Popularity
3
Documentation
12
nabled-linalg
Maintenance
14
Quality
15
Community
11
Popularity
3
Documentation
15
Technical Details
| petal-decomposition | sklears-decomposition | nabled-linalg | |
|---|---|---|---|
| Version | 0.9.0 | 0.1.0 | 0.0.8 |
| Stable (≥1.0) | ✗ No | ✗ No | ✗ No |
| License | Apache-2.0 | Apache-2.0 | MIT OR Apache-2.0 |
| Dependencies | 17 | 15 | 11 |
| Crate Size | 35KB | 276KB | 166KB |
| Features | 11 | 6 | 10 |
| Yanked % | 0.0% | 0.0% | 0.0% |
| Edition | 2021 | 2021 | 2024 |
| MSRV | 1.83 | 1.70 | 1.92 |
| Owners | 2 | 1 | 2 |
Links
Quick Verdict
- •sklears-decomposition leads with a health score of 58/100, but none of the options score above 80.
- •petal-decomposition has the most downloads (22.4K), suggesting wider adoption.